FBR Digital Invoicing in Pakistan: What Businesses Need to Know

FBR Digital Invoicing is the Federal Board of Revenue's move to real-time, electronically validated sales-tax invoices. Instead of printing an invoice and reporting it later, registered businesses transmit each invoice to FBR's system, which validates it and returns a unique identifier before the invoice is issued to the customer. This guide explains, in plain language, what that means in practice.

What is a digital (electronic) invoice?

A digital invoice is a sales-tax invoice created, transmitted and stored electronically in the format FBR requires, and validated by FBR's system at (or near) the time it is issued. The goal is a single, tamper-resistant record of every taxable supply, shared between the seller, the buyer and the tax authority.

Who does it apply to?

FBR has been extending digital invoicing in phases, beginning with larger and specified categories of sales-tax-registered businesses and widening over time. Because the scope and deadlines change, the safest approach is to confirm your current obligation directly on the FBR website or with your tax advisor rather than relying on older summaries.

Two practical routes to compliance

You do not have to rip out the systems you already use. In practice there are two common paths:

  1. Use accounting software with digital invoicing built in. If you are choosing or replacing your books, a cloud accounting system that generates FBR-validated invoices directly removes a whole layer of manual work.
